What are the best practices for using custom allocators in C++11?
When using custom allocators in C++11, it's important to ensure they are exception-safe, efficient, and compatible with standard containers.
Can you explain what exception-safe means in this context?
Sure! Exception-safe means that your allocator should not leave the program in an invalid state if an exception occurs during memory allocation or deallocation.
What are some common pitfalls to avoid with custom allocators?
Common pitfalls include not handling memory alignment properly, failing to account for the allocator's state after an exception, and not adhering to the allocator's requirements for the types it manages.
How can I test my custom allocator?
You can test your custom allocator by using it with standard containers and checking for memory leaks, performance, and exception safety through various test cases.
